Bobbi Jo Hart: Rebels on Pointe

Dance / 14 May 2018 10/8 Space Upstairs
Rebels on Pointe is the untold story of the world-famous Les Ballets Trockadero de Monte Carlo. The all-male comic ballet company was founded in the 1970s on the heels of New York’s Stonewall riots and has a diverse cult following around the world.

Autumn Royal

Theatre / 08 May 2018 - 12 May 2018 18/20 Cube
A new play by Kevin Barry. May and Timothy are looking after the father - their own lives are curtailed, closed down, and they’re not getting any younger.  A dark comedy, Autumn Royal is about life, death, love, hate, hysterical dependency, and homicidal notions, in other words: a play about family.
